How to Connect Spring Boot Backend with Frontend: A Step-by-Step Guide

Connecting a Spring Boot backend to a frontend application can be a challenge, especially if you're transitioning from using Freemarker templates and looking for better design possibilities. If you’re comfortable with developing simple REST applications and now want to integrate them with your HTML pages, you're in the right place! In this post, we'll explore how to establish a seamless connection between your backend and frontend applications.

Understanding the Problem

When building applications using Spring Boot and a separate frontend framework (like React, Vue, or even plain HTML/CSS), you need to enable communication between the two parts. The backend needs to accept requests from the frontend, and this is where configuring Cross-Origin Resource Sharing (CORS) becomes essential. If you merely rely on basic annotations, you may miss out on more customized configurations that fit larger applications.

Solution Overview

To effectively connect your Spring Boot backend with your frontend, you'll need to set up CORS correctly. Below are the detailed steps you'll need to follow to ensure a smooth connection.

Step 1: Use @ CrossOrigin Annotation

For quick setups, you can simply use the @ CrossOrigin annotation in your controller. This allows your Spring Boot application to accept requests from specified origins. However, for better scalability and control, it’s advisable to create a dedicated configuration class.

Step 2: Create CORS Configuration

Create Configuration Package: Under src/main/java, create a new package named yourProject.configuration (replace yourProject with your actual project name) to hold your configuration classes.

Create WebConfig Class: Inside this package, create a class named WebConfig. This class will implement WebMvcConfigurer and standardize the CORS settings.

Recap: Best Practices

Utilize @ CrossOrigin for quick setups, but opt for a dedicated WebConfig class for larger applications.

Clearly define allowed origins and methods in application.properties for secure communication.

Regularly review your CORS settings to ensure they meet your application's needs.
